U2253 – Module Communication Failure
The ODBII code U2253 indicates a “Module Communication Failure,” meaning there is a problem with communication between the vehicle’s control modules, which may affect their ability to share data or function properly.
The severity of ODBII code U2253 is moderate.

Common Troubleshooting Steps
The OBD-II code U2253 indicates a “Module Communication Failure,” which typically means that there is a problem with communication between various control modules in the vehicle. Here are some common troubleshooting steps to diagnose and resolve this issue:
- Check for Other Codes: Use an OBD-II scanner to check for any other trouble codes that may be present. Sometimes, multiple codes can provide more context for the issue.
- Inspect Wiring and Connectors:
- Visually inspect the wiring and connectors associated with the affected modules. Look for signs of damage, corrosion, or loose connections.
- Pay special attention to the ground connections, as poor grounding can lead to communication issues.
- Check Power Supply:
- Ensure that the affected modules are receiving the proper voltage. Use a multimeter to check the power supply to the modules.
- Verify that the fuses related to the communication network are intact.
- Test Communication Lines:
- Use a scan tool to check the communication lines (CAN bus, LIN bus, etc.) for continuity and proper voltage levels.
- If you have access to an oscilloscope, you can check the signal waveforms on the communication lines to ensure they are functioning correctly.
- Inspect Modules:
- If possible, check the affected module for any signs of damage or malfunction. This may involve removing the module and inspecting it physically.
- If you suspect a module is faulty, you may need to replace it or reprogram it.
- Check for Interference:
- Look for any aftermarket devices or modifications that may interfere with the vehicle’s communication network. This includes alarm systems, stereo systems, or other electronic devices.
- Perform a Network Test:
- Some advanced scan tools can perform a network test to identify communication issues between modules. Use this feature if available.
- Clear Codes and Test Drive:
- After performing the above checks and repairs, clear the trouble codes using the OBD-II scanner and take the vehicle for a test drive to see if the code reappears.
- Consult Service Manual:
- Refer to the vehicle’s service manual for specific diagnostic procedures related to the communication network and the modules involved.
